The Vendor is required to provide comprehensive professional event management services for their annual one health: AMR and emerging zoonoses conference which unites experts across disciplines to address antimicrobial resistance (AMR) and emerging zoonotic diseases (EZ) through a collaborative one health approach.
- Project Management
• Conducting project kick-off and initiation meetings
• Creating key milestones and deliverables schedule with assigned resources
• Creating schedule and monitor critical timelines
• Developing a critical path covering timelines and responsibilities of team members
• Managing and keeping critical path updated
• Day-to-day task management (managing resources, tasks, etc.)
• Creating, updating and maintaining action log for project team
- Event and Committee Meetings
• Scheduling and attending meetings as required
• Scheduling and attending advisory committee meetings and providing support
• Attending and hosting planning meetings, rehearsals, site visits and committee meetings
• Preparing agendas and materials for all required meetings
• Recording and distributing meeting minutes and action items following all meetings
• Coordinating with various stakeholders and committees as required
- General Management and Administration
• Managing collaboration tools and resources (file sharing, survey tools etc.)
• Providing written progress reports as required
• Reviewing all contracts for providers, vendors and event purchases
• General contract review and negotiation with event vendors
- Strategic Consultation
• Providing strategic advice and guidance
• Recommending new technology and industry best practices for event improvement
• Collaborating with advisory committee to ensure that the event aligns with industry expectations
- Budget Management
• Developing detailed event budget
• Updating and maintaining event budget throughout the project
• Monitoring event expenses, revenue and budget performance
• Issuing payment to all vendors on behalf of the organizers (excluding venue invoice)
• Preparing final budget figures and reconciliations of all expenses and expenditures
• Preparing monthly financial records for committee review
• Managing payments for speaker travel expenses and reconcile expenditures
• Providing post-event financial reconciliation and summary after the event

- Other Services Include:
• Proven ability to provide end-to-end event management, including budget oversight, registration system administration, speaker coordination, sponsorship fulfillment and onsite production
• Experience delivering multi-day, scientific conferences of comparable scale (150–200 attendees, 12–14 sessions, 10–15 speakers and sponsors)
• Experience working with academic institutions, health researchers and scientific professionals in interdisciplinary health sectors such as public health, veterinary, human health, environmental science, and other multidisciplinary and interdisciplinary sectors
• Previous delivery of highly customized scientific programming, including call for abstracts, adjudication support and accreditation
• Proven ability to effectively navigate complex academic structures and interdisciplinary partnerships
• Demonstrated ability to offer sponsorship acquisition and fulfillment services, including contract tracking and sponsor relationship management
• Capacity to manage complex abstract submission and peer review workflows and communicate effectively with academic and research speakers
• Ability to deploy a dedicated team for strategic pre-event planning and full on-site support during conference execution
• Proven ability to deliver well-branded, professionally designed communications, including signage, registration kits, email marketing, and social media graphics
• Strong logistical and vendor coordination skills, including AV, staging, catering, transportation, and security arrangements
• Experience developing post-event financial reports, attendance metrics and survey evaluation summaries
• Familiarity with University procurement processes, administrative workflows, and departmental reporting requirements (preferred).
